Abstract

One of the most important tasks in the healthcare system is handling emergency circumstances that arise from major accidents or natural catastrophes. When a lot of people are involved and time is of the essence, we are all worried about the need for a coordinated response and organization. This study demonstrates how agent technology may successfully meet the aforementioned requirements and introduces a multi-agent system for managing territorial emergencies in large-scale disasters. In this study, we provide Ubimedic2, a multi-agent framework that may independently coordinate the operational units during rescue missions.
